#3f9a73 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3f9a73 is composed of 24.7% red, 60.4%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 25.3% yellow and 39.6% black. It has a hue angle of 154.3 degrees, a saturation of 41.9% and a lightness of 42.5%. #3f9a73 color hex could be obtained by blending #7effe6 with #003500.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#3f9a73 color description : Dark moderate cyan - lime green.

#3f9a73 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#3f9a73 has RGB values of R:63, G:154, B:115 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0, Y:0.25,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 4168307.

Shades and Tints of #3f9a73

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f2faf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3f9a73

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#69706d is the less saturated color, while #05d47b is the most saturated one.
